apparently the domes can increase yield whether a gimmic or not the domes are cheap ( of course there is the pump price) but worth a gamble. even if you do not use the domes still put the clay balls in the bottom of your pot as it will help the system .

No matter what if using soil or coco mix it is best to hand water for the first couple of week giving the roots time to establish before switching to the auto system and then around another two week before turning the domes on ( so I have read )
